Eco-friendly energy storage technologies - Eco-friendly energy storage technologies like saltwater and flow batteries are gaining attention for their minimal environmental impact and recyclability. They play a crucial role in achieving global sustainability goals by enabling clean, long-duration energy storage for renewable grids and decentralized power systems.

Eco-friendly energy storage technologies, of which saltwater batteries are a leading example, are defined by their minimized environmental impact throughout their entire lifecycle. These technologies are crucial for transitioning away from fossil fuels and supporting the large-scale integration of renewable energy. Saltwater batteries embody this ethos by utilizing non-toxic, earth-abundant materials, primarily sodium, carbon, and water, which dramatically reduces the ecological harm associated with resource extraction and end-of-life disposal.

Unlike chemistries that rely on heavy metals or toxic organic solvents, the benign nature of saltwater electrolytes prevents contamination if leakage occurs, making them safer for the environment and human health. Furthermore, their long operational life and simple, sustainable component materials support the establishment of a robust circular economy model, allowing for high rates of material recovery and recycling. The development and adoption of such eco-friendly storage are not just technological advancements but a necessary ethical shift, ensuring that the transition to a sustainable energy system does not simply replace one set of environmental problems with another.

FAQAnswerWhat are the defining characteristics of an eco-friendly energy storage technology?These technologies are characterized by using non-toxic, abundantly available materials, employing processes that minimize environmental harm, and having components that are easy to recover and recycle.How does the saltwater battery's chemistry contribute to its eco-friendliness?By using a simple saline solution as the electrolyte, the battery avoids the need for hazardous chemicals or flammable solvents, making it inherently safer for the environment.Why is the material sourcing important for an eco-friendly technology?Sourcing abundant and easily available materials, such as sodium from salt, reduces the environmental impact and geopolitical risks associated with mining and extraction of scarce elements.
